I think the number one thing we have to look for is a #1 type receiver. If he is there take him. Of course he wouldn't be number 1 until steve smith retired but giving us another great threat would be huge. Plus it won't hurt to learn from Smith.

The next position I'd look at would be OT or OG. Gross isn't getting any younger and we could definitely solidify the other guard spot opposite of Silatolu and have 2 great young guards to have together for a long time on both sides of Kalil protecting Cam.

After that I think we have to look at safety. We need a first round type safety. I feel like we have been putting it off for a while. I think Godfrey is decent enough to start but I feel like Nakamura is just holding down the fort until we get a young permanent starter there.

2 other positions I would look at would be corner and tight end. I don't think corner is that desperate right now but who knows what we have in Hogan and Gamble is definitely getting up there in age. Another big time TE would be nice to have opposite of Olsen.
